Output d76a9dc3b4c1e748542301ff4887b3718614597400dc8c218080e17440b95d0a:88

value
663470720
script pubkey
OP_0 OP_PUSHBYTES_20 542bf6433723af321d9c623da3e950b0b1a8637e
address
bc1q2s4lvsehywhny8vuvg76862skzc6scm7l7jqh7
transaction
d76a9dc3b4c1e748542301ff4887b3718614597400dc8c218080e17440b95d0a
spent
true